I had a wonderful vet in Montreal who once told me that a cold is disastrous for a cat, because if they cannot smell food they will not eat it, and then they become dehydrated and can die. I used to foster orphaned raccoons, and we gave them Gatorade to drink; it contains electrolytes which are missing in a dehydrated animal. Try to find a vet who is elderly. They have experience and can diagnose without costly tests. Oh, dear Dr. Jasmin, how you are missed!
